[发明专利]一种数据库故障处理方法、装置、设备及存储介质有效
申请号: | 202310139913.0 | 申请日: | 2023-02-13 |
公开(公告)号: | CN116049146B | 公开(公告)日: | 2023-09-01 |
发明(设计)人: | 关慧梅 | 申请(专利权)人: | 北京优特捷信息技术有限公司 |
主分类号: | G06F16/21 | 分类号: | G06F16/21;G06F11/07 |
代理公司: | 北京品源专利代理有限公司 11332 | 代理人: | 康欢欢 |
地址: | 100102 北京市朝阳区阜通*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 数据库 故障 处理 方法 装置 设备 存储 介质 | ||
本发明实施例提供了一种数据库故障处理方法、装置、设备及存储介质,其中,该方法包括:获取数据库的核心指标数据;对所述核心指标数据进行异常故障检测;针对检测到的异常故障进行告警,并匹配对应的诊断模型进行异常故障的根因分析;基于根因分析结果确定对应的自愈模型进行自愈;对自愈结果进行跟踪以确认是否解决异常故障。本发明实施例提供的技术方案,可以提高运维的效率,可以更快速恢复业务,减少因故障出现的损失,提高系统运行的稳定性。
技术领域
本发明实施例涉及数据库技术领域,尤其涉及一种数据库故障处理方法、装置、设备及存储介质。
背景技术
目前,相关技术中,数据库运维处理流程是出现告警、登陆数据库、排查问题、确认故障方案,处理故障、恢复正常并观察,这些步骤往往需要人工手动处理,需要耗费数小时来处理。数据库又是业务系统主要组成部分,承担着数据存储与查看。当数据库出现故障,影响整个业务的正常运作。当数据库出现异常告警后,业务也会随着崩溃,同时数据库故障种类多,解决难度高。因此,可以将一些经验转换成机器处理,实现数据库故障自我排查与自愈能力,提高数据库的稳定运行,减轻一线运维人员重复工作量,及压力。
相关技术中,数据库故障的自愈方案主要是,对现有数据库的故障类型进行分类,并梳理出对应的数据库处理的命令并放在脚本中,当出现故障进行触发使用,如果没有选择匹配到对应的故障类型,则采用短信通知运维人员进行手动操作,因此,相关技术中数据库故障的处理效率较低。
发明内容
本发明实施例提供了一种数据库故障处理方法、装置、设备及存储介质,可以提高运维的效率,减轻一线运维人员的压力,可以更快速恢复业务,减少因故障出现的损失,提高系统运行的稳定性。
第一方面,本发明实施例提供了一种数据库故障处理方法,包括:
获取数据库的核心指标数据;
对所述核心指标数据进行异常故障检测;
针对检测到的异常故障进行告警,并匹配对应的诊断模型进行异常故障的根因分析;
基于根因分析结果确定对应的自愈模型进行自愈;
对自愈结果进行跟踪以确认是否解决异常故障。
第二方面,本发明实施例提供了一种数据库故障处理装置,包括:
获取模块,用于获取数据库的核心指标数据;
异常故障检测模块,用于对所述核心指标数据进行异常故障检测;
根因分析模块,用于针对检测到的异常故障进行告警,并匹配对应的诊断模型进行异常故障的根因分析;
第一确定模块,用于基于根因分析结果确定对应的自愈模型进行自愈;
第二确定模块,用于对自愈结果进行跟踪以确认是否解决异常故障。
第三方面,本发明实施例提供了一种电子设备,所述电子设备包括:
至少一个处理器;以及
与所述至少一个处理器通信连接的存储器;其中,
所述存储器存储有可被所述至少一个处理器执行的计算机程序,所述计算机程序被所述至少一个处理器执行,以使所述至少一个处理器能够执行本发明实施例提供的方法。
第四方面,本发明实施例提供了一种计算机可读存储介质,其特征在于,所述计算机可读存储介质存储有计算机指令,所述计算机指令用于使处理器执行时实现本发明实施例提供的方法。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京优特捷信息技术有限公司,未经北京优特捷信息技术有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202310139913.0/2.html,转载请声明来源钻瓜专利网。